Getting Started: Practical Tips for New Gamers
- Choose the Right Casino: Research various online casinos to find one that suits your preferences. Look for user reviews and licensing information.
- Start Small: Begin with low-stakes games until you’re comfortable with the format and rules. It’s wise to familiarise yourself thoroughly before committing larger sums.
- Utilise Bonuses: Take advantage of welcome bonuses and promotions offered by many casinos. These can provide extra funds or free spins that enhance your gameplay.
- Practice Responsible Gaming: Set limits on your spending and stick to them. Remember that gambling should be a form of entertainment and not a way to make money.
